The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s advertised in the Thames Valley requiring Firewall sk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 6 May 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
6 May 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 55 100 39
Rank change year-on-year +45 -61 +21
Permanent jobs citing Firewall 146 82 319
As % of all permanent jobs in the Thames Valley 2.58% 2.49% 4.92%
As % of the Communications & Networking category 31.26% 15.89% 34.64%
Number of salaries quoted 92 67 293
10th Percentile £31,000 £33,500 £32,500
25th Percentile £36,250 £36,750 £36,750
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£56,812 £50,000 £46,750
Median % change year-on-year +13.62% +6.95% +3.89%
75th Percentile £68,750 £63,125 £59,000
90th Percentile £72,250 £75,000 £63,500
South East median annual salary £52,500 £50,000 £42,500
% change year-on-year +5.00% +17.65% -5.56%

Firewall falls under the Communications and Computer Networking category. For comparison with the information above, the following table provides summary statistics for all permanent job vacancies requiring communications or computer networking skills in the Thames Valley.

Permanent vacancies with a requirement for communications or computer networking skills 467 516 921
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the Thames Valley 8.25% 15.64% 14.19%
Number of salaries quoted 266 210 684
10th Percentile £26,625 £25,750 £28,325
25th Percentile £31,250 £34,000 £34,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£42,500 £45,000 £42,500
Median % change year-on-year -5.56% +5.88% -5.56%
75th Percentile £65,000 £60,000 £59,000
90th Percentile £72,500 £75,125 £70,000
South East median annual salary £47,500 £47,500 £47,000
% change year-on-year - +1.06% +4.44%
